Perfect Fit
One of the main benefits of a tailored suit is the perfect fit it provides. Tailored suits are made to fit your body measurements, ensuring a comfortable and flattering fit. A well-fitted suit can enhance your appearance and make you feel confident, making it a great investment for any occasion.
Unique Style
Tailored suits offer a unique style that cannot be found in readymade suits. With a tailored suit, you can choose the fabric, colour, and design, allowing you to create a suit that is personalised to your taste and style. This can help you stand out from the crowd and make a lasting impression.
Quality Materials
Tailored suits are made with high-quality materials that can last for years, unlike readymade suits that may have lower quality materials. A well-made suit can withstand wear and tear and maintain its shape, ensuring that you get your money’s worth.
Attention to Detail
Tailored suits are made with attention to detail, ensuring that every aspect of the suit is perfect. From the stitching to the buttons, a tailored suit is made with precision and care, ensuring that every detail is up to your standards.
Versatility
Tailored suits are versatile and can be worn for any occasion, whether it’s a wedding, a job interview, or a formal event. With a well-tailored suit, you can look and feel confident no matter the occasion, making it a great investment for your wardrobe.
Cost-Effective in the Long Run
While a tailored suit may seem more expensive than a readymade suit, it is cost-effective in the long run. A well-tailored suit can last for years, unlike a readymade suit that may need to be replaced frequently. This can save you money in the long run and provide a better return on investment.
Personalised Service
When you opt for a tailored suit, you receive personalised service from a tailor who can guide you through the process of selecting the right fabric, style, and fit. This ensures that you receive a suit that is tailored to your specific needs and preferences, making it a great investment for your wardrobe.
